Output 8f83f331b6f95279d8de13d68c9a9b79ab03604a3ee0cf592127e42122e45d4b:11

value
19806474
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a32c237a8f2de9f2f9ebfd62a2ddcb336d65d6f9 OP_EQUAL
address
3GZnwcdDWetvKYnK4c2B16959NCiQ53ceu
transaction
8f83f331b6f95279d8de13d68c9a9b79ab03604a3ee0cf592127e42122e45d4b
spent
true